WWE to Honor Late Referee Tim White with Warrior Award at 2023 Hall of Fame Ceremony

TL;DR Summary
WWE will honor late referee Tim White with the Warrior Award at this year's Hall of Fame Ceremony. The award is presented to individuals who have exhibited unwavering strength and perseverance. White, who died last summer at the age of 68, was a long-time WWE employee and a respected figure in the industry. The ceremony will take place on March 31 and will stream on Peacock.
